Superior Application and Versatility
The Spinning Bottom Roller stands as an essential component for spinning, roving, and drawing operations in textile manufacturing. Designed for direct-fit or shaft mounting, its high precision and balanced build make it suitable for both manual and automated textile machines. It operates at high speeds up to 20,000 RPM, ensuring consistent yarn quality. Simple to install, low in maintenance, and made for continuous, heavy-duty use, it epitomizes durability and operational reliability.

FAQ's of Textile Machine Parts Spinning Bottom Roller:
Q: How does the dynamic balancing benefit the spinning bottom roller's performance?
A: Dynamic balancing ensures the roller runs smoothly at high speeds up to 20,000 RPM, minimizing vibration and noise. This feature helps maintain yarn quality and reduces wear on both the roller and the machine, contributing to longer service life and higher efficiency.
Q: What are the available customization options for these rollers?
A: You can opt for OEM manufacturing, custom sizes (diameter 16-35 mm), finishes, colors, materials (Alloy Steel, C.I., Hardened Steel), and coatings based on your specific machine requirements or drawings.
Q: When should the spinning bottom roller be replaced?
A: Under normal working conditions, each roller boasts a service life of 2-3 years. Replace the roller if you notice wear, changes in rolling smoothness, or if performance decreases despite maintenance.
Q: Where can these rollers be used?
A: These rollers are compatible with various spinning frames and textile machines used for spinning, roving, and drawing textile yarns. They're suitable for both manual, semi-automatic, and fully automatic machines.
